China: Tornado in Inner Mongolia causes damage and casualties on August 9
Tornado in Inner Mongolia causes damage and casualties on August 9; expect disruptions
Event
A tornado reportedly injured 33 people and caused damage at a tourist site in northern Inner Mongolia on Sunday, August 9. State officials announced that the tornado had struck Swan Lake, near Baotou, Darhan Muminggan Joint Banner, damaging over 100 yurts and injuring tourists and workers at the site. Three individuals are believed to be seriously injured and are receiving treatment at local hospitals.
Travel disruptions are to be expected as emergency services carry out recovery efforts in the area.
